Musical Composition and Production

The composition of “Do Doves Cry” is notable for its innovative structure and unique production choices, which contributed significantly to its enduring impact. The song deviates from conventional pop arrangements by omitting a bass line, a bold decision by Prince that created an unusual sonic texture. Instead, the rhythm is driven by a combination of drum machine patterns and layered guitars, giving it a sparse yet dynamic feel.

Prince utilized the Linn LM-1 drum machine, which was among the first to use digital samples of real drums, providing a crisp and punchy rhythm section. The song’s tempo maintains a moderate pace, allowing the emotional intensity of the vocals to resonate without overwhelming the listener. The layering of synthesizers, electric guitar riffs, and processed sounds adds depth and complexity.

Key production elements include:

  • Use of gated reverb on the snare drum to create a spacious effect.
  • Multi-tracking of Prince’s vocals to deliver harmonies and a choir-like presence.
  • Strategic pauses and dynamic shifts that emphasize lyrical themes.
  • The absence of a traditional bass line, replaced by rhythmic guitar and synth bass elements.
